Focus cover photo sought

Deadline is Jan. 24

Have your photograph featured on the front of this year’s Okmulgee County Focus Magazine!

Are you an aspiring photographer with an eye for a great photo opportunity?

Do you enjoy capturing the beauty of Okmulgee County through the lens of your camera?

Would you like to have your photograph on the front of this year’s Okmulgee County Focus Magazine?

If you answered yes to these questions, we invite you to submit your Okmulgee County photograph to be entered in our Focus Magazine Cover Contest. All entrants must follow the rules of the contest.

All entries must be received at the Okmulgee Times office or be received by email on or before Wednesday, January 24.

Upon submitting a photo, the photographer affirms that it was taken in Okmulgee County WITHIN THE LAST YEAR AND WHERE IN THE COUNTY THE PHOTO WAS TAKEN.

• The contest is for amateur photographers only. A professional is someone who has a significant income from photography or videography. Professionals are NOT eligible, and their entries will be deemed ineligible.

• If an entry contains the image of a person(s) the person(s) should not be able to be identified or the entry will be deemed ineligible.

• Images should not contain any information identifying the photographer (name, watermarks, etc.). If an entry contains photographer information, it will be deemed ineligible.

• An entry deemed ineligible at the sole discretion of the judges will be disqualified.

• The photographer grants perpetual rights to Cookson Hills Publishers, Inc., Okmulgee Times and Henryetta Free-Lance newspapers to use entered images without compensation. A reasonable attempt will be made to credit the photographer. The photographer retains their copyright.

• Okmulgee Times and Henryetta Free-Lance are not responsible for entries not following the contest rules.

• Employees and their immediate family members are not eligible to enter.

• By submitting an entry, the photographer agrees to abide by all contest rules and waives claims of any kind against the organizers and judges of the contest.

• All submissions must include photographer name, address, phone number and email for verification and contact purposes.

• Judging will be at the sole discretion of the Okmulgee Times and Henryetta Free-Lance judges. All decisions will be final.

The Okmulgee Times office is located at 320 W. 6th Street Okmulgee, OK 74447. Email entries to denise@cookson. news or katina@cookson. news.
